Chemical engineering courses can help you learn process design, thermodynamics, fluid mechanics, and reaction engineering. You can build skills in optimizing production processes, conducting safety analyses, and managing chemical processes efficiently. Many courses introduce tools like Aspen Plus for process simulation, MATLAB for data analysis, and various laboratory techniques for experimentation, showing how these skills are applied in practical work to improve efficiency and sustainability in chemical production.
